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Bournemouth to Ascot (Berks) start from as little as £18.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Bournemouth to Ascot (Berks) start from £43.10 one way, or £44.10 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Bournemouth to Ascot (Berks) are available for £54.10 one way, or £55.90 return

Facilities and Services

The station ensures a seamless experience with a comprehensive array of facilities. Whether buying a ticket or picking up one pre-purchased online, passengers can utilize the ticket machines which are accessible for all, including those with disabilities. The station also offers smartcards for a modern touch to your travel needs. For any assistance, staff help is widely available through help points, information screens, and the dedicated Customer Service Centre, ensuring that a helpful hand is never far away. Additionally, there's step-free access throughout the station, including long ramps for ease of movement.

Comfort and Convenience

Bournemouth Train Station might lack a traditional waiting room, but there's ample seating available for travelers awaiting departure. While it does not offer lounge services, refreshments can be found on Platforms 2 and 3, including a Starbucks. Best not to rely on finding ATMs or shops here, however. For those needing to stay connected, complimentary public Wi-Fi is available, with helpful links to hotspots around the station.

Connectivity to the Wider World

Travelers will benefit from the station's excellent transport connectivity. For those moving onward by car, there are 362 parking spaces available and specially marked bays for Blue Badge holders. If you arrive by bike, there are 118 spaces with sheltered cycle storage under CCTV. For public transportation users, buses and taxis provide seamless travel to further destinations. The airport is easily accessible via Morebus service 737, while the station is a pivotal access point for rail replacement services reaching Southampton and Poole.

Facilities and Services at Ascot (Berks) Station

The ticket office at Ascot (Berks) station operates throughout the week, ensuring you can purchase or collect your tickets with ease. It opens early, from 6 AM on weekdays, and provides services on weekends as well. You’ll find ticket machines in place, equipped to handle purchases with Disabled Persons Railcard discounts for added accessibility.

Additionally, the station offers smartcard issuing and validation, providing a seamless experience for regular travelers. While luggage storage is not provided, CCTV cameras ensure security across the station. Travelers will be pleased to find accessible facilities, including a heated waiting room on Platform 3 and available seating areas, while accessible toilets are stationed on Platform 1.

Accessibility Features

Ascot (Berks) station is designed to be accessible, offering step-free access to Platform 1, with lifts available for other platforms. The station ensures comfort and ease for all passengers, including those with impairments, by providing accessible ticket machines, induction loops, and staff assistance. While there are no accessible taxis or designated pick-up/drop-off points, customers can expect warm and accommodating service from station staff.
